CARL AUGUST RICHTER
(1770 Wachau near Dresden – 1848 Dresden)
Study of vegetation
Brush and grey washes, 205 x 326 mm, signed at the bottom right: »Carl
August Richter«
C.A. Richter was a pupil of Adrian Zingg. His drawings were often
confounded with those of Zingg. He was a draftsman and illustrator,
mainly of views of Saxony. |
